EOS cameras are a line of digital single-lens reflex (DSLR) cameras produced by Canon, a leading manufacturer in the photography industry. Known for their exceptional image quality and advanced features, these cameras have gained immense popularity among professional and amateur photographers alike.

One of the standout features of EOS cameras is their powerful image sensors. Canon offers a wide range of sensors with varying resolutions, allowing photographers to capture high-resolution images with stunning detail. These sensors are also known for their low-light performance, enabling users to take clear and noise-free photos even in challenging lighting conditions.

Another major advantage of EOS cameras is their extensive lens compatibility. Canon has a vast collection of lenses designed specifically for EOS cameras, providing users with a wide range of options to suit their specific shooting needs. Whether it's portrait photography, wildlife photography, or landscape photography, there is a lens available to cater to every genre.

EOS cameras also offer advanced autofocus systems, ensuring fast and accurate focus tracking during shooting. This feature is particularly useful in capturing moving subjects or in situations where quick focusing is crucial. Additionally, most EOS cameras come with a high-speed continuous shooting mode, allowing photographers to capture a series of action shots in rapid succession.

In terms of video capabilities, EOS cameras are known for their exceptional video quality and versatility. Many models offer 4K video recording, providing stunning cinematic footage. Canon's Dual Pixel CMOS autofocus technology is also present in many EOS models, enabling smooth and accurate focusing during video recording.

Furthermore, EOS cameras provide a user-friendly interface and intuitive controls, making them accessible to both beginners and experienced photographers. Canon also regularly updates its EOS camera models, incorporating the latest technological advancements and adding new features to enhance the overall shooting experience.

In conclusion, Canon EOS cameras are renowned for their exceptional image quality, advanced features, and extensive lens compatibility. Whether you are a professional photographer or an enthusiast, these cameras offer a wide range of options to suit your photographic needs. With their powerful image sensors, advanced autofocus systems, and excellent video capabilities, EOS cameras continue to be a top choice for photographers around the world.

What are the main features of eos cameras?

EOS cameras, produced by Canon, are known for their exceptional quality and performance that deliver stunning images every time. EOS stands for Electro-Optical System and is a line of digital cameras that are designed to meet the needs of professional photographers, serious hobbyists, and regular users. These cameras come with advanced features and intuitive controls that make it easy to capture moments in brilliant detail, whether it's a still image or a video. In this article, we will go over the main features of EOS cameras that make them stand out from the competition.

One of the key features of EOS cameras is their advanced autofocus systems. These cameras use a wide variety of autofocus points, which means that they can track moving subjects with ease, even in low light conditions. Additionally, the autofocus system is intelligent enough to recognize faces and eyes, which makes it ideal for portrait photography. EOS cameras also have customizable AF settings, which allow users to fine-tune the autofocus system to their preferences.

Another important feature of EOS cameras is their high-resolution image sensors. These sensors have a high pixel count, which means that they can capture images with stunning detail and clarity. EOS cameras come with various sensor sizes, including full-frame, APS-C, and others, which gives photographers the flexibility to choose the right one for their needs. The high-resolution sensors also ensure that images can be printed in large sizes without losing any quality.

EOS cameras also come with a wide range of shooting modes that offer users greater control over their photography. These modes include manual, aperture priority, shutter priority, and program modes, among others. In addition to these basic modes, EOS cameras also have advanced shooting modes like HDR, multiple exposures, and timelapse photography. These modes give users the freedom to experiment with different shooting styles and techniques.

EOS cameras are also renowned for their durability and weather-resistance. These cameras feature a rugged construction that can withstand the rigors of daily use, making them ideal for professional photographers who need a camera that can keep up with their demanding schedules. Many EOS cameras are also weather-sealed, which means that they can be used in extreme weather conditions without any damage.

Finally, EOS cameras come with a variety of connectivity options that make it easy to transfer images and videos to other devices. These cameras have built-in Wi-Fi and Bluetooth, which allow users to quickly transfer files to a smartphone, tablet, or computer. Additionally, many EOS cameras have an HDMI output, which allows users to connect their camera directly to a TV or monitor for easy viewing.

In conclusion, EOS cameras are some of the most advanced and capable digital cameras in the market today, and they offer a wide range of features and benefits to photographers of all skill levels. From their advanced autofocus systems and high-resolution sensors to their durability and connectivity options, EOS cameras offer a complete package that delivers exceptional performance and quality. Whether you're a professional photographer looking for the ultimate camera or a hobbyist who wants to take their photography to the next level, an EOS camera is a great choice.

Which eos camera is best for beginners?

As a beginner photographer, choosing the right camera can be overwhelming. Amongst Canon's EOS line, the Canon EOS Rebel T7 stands out as one of the best options for beginners.

The EOS Rebel T7 has a 24.1-megapixel CMOS sensor and a DIGIC 4+ image processor, which produce high-quality images even in low-light environments. Its autofocus system also includes 9 AF points, making it easier for beginners to focus on their subjects. Additionally, the camera has built-in Wi-Fi and NFC capabilities, allowing for easy sharing and transfer of images.

In terms of design, the EOS Rebel T7 is compact and lightweight, making it easy to carry around for extended periods. The camera also has a user-friendly interface and a guide mode that explains camera settings and functions in plain language, making it easy for beginners to understand and navigate the camera's features.

However, one downside of the EOS Rebel T7 is its lack of a touchscreen feature. This may make it more challenging to adjust settings quickly and accurately, but the camera still has physical controls for basic adjustments like aperture and shutter speed.

Overall, the Canon EOS Rebel T7 is an excellent option for beginners looking for a reliable camera that produces high-quality images and has user-friendly features. Its affordability also makes it an attractive choice for those who are just starting out in photography and want to invest in a camera that will help them grow their skills and interests in the field.

What lenses are compatible with eos cameras?

Canon EOS cameras are incredibly versatile, and depending on the model, you can pair them with a wide range of lenses. In this article, we'll go over some of the main types of lenses that are compatible with EOS cameras, and what each one is best suited for.

First up, we have EF lenses. These are Canon's full-frame lenses, and they're compatible with all EOS camera models. They come in a wide variety of focal lengths, from ultra wide-angle to super telephoto, and they're perfect for professional photographers who want the highest image quality possible. Some of the most popular EF lenses include the Canon EF 24-70mm f/2.8L II USM and the Canon EF 70-200mm f/2.8L IS II USM.

Another popular option for EOS cameras is EF-S lenses. These are designed specifically for Canon's APS-C sensor cameras, and they're typically more affordable than full-frame lenses. EF-S lenses also tend to be smaller and lighter, making them great for travel photography or everyday use. Some popular EF-S lenses include the Canon EF-S 10-18mm f/4.5-5.6 IS STM and the Canon EF-S 18-55mm f/3.5-5.6 IS STM.

For photographers who want to get up close and personal with their subjects, macro lenses are a great choice. These lenses are designed to let you focus on small details, like the petals of a flower or the wings of a butterfly. Canon offers several macro lens options, including the Canon EF 100mm f/2.8L Macro IS USM and the Canon EF-S 35mm f/2.8 Macro IS STM.

If you're looking for something a bit more specialized, Canon also offers a range of tilt-shift lenses. These lenses allow you to shift the perspective of your image, which can be useful for architectural photography or landscape shots. Some of Canon's most popular tilt-shift lenses include the Canon TS-E 17mm f/4L and the Canon TS-E 90mm f/2.8L Macro.

Finally, we have the EF-M lenses, which are designed specifically for Canon's mirrorless cameras. These lenses are smaller and more compact than their DSLR counterparts, making them great for on-the-go photography. Some popular EF-M lenses include the Canon EF-M 22mm f/2 STM and the Canon EF-M 55-200mm f/4.5-6.3 IS STM.

In conclusion, Canon EOS cameras are incredibly versatile, and there are plenty of lenses available for all kinds of photography. Whether you're a professional photographer or a hobbyist, there's a lens out there that will help you capture the perfect shot.

How do I transfer photos from my eos camera to my computer?

Taking photos with a Canon EOS camera is a wonderful experience. However, transferring photos from your camera to your computer is a crucial step in the photography process. Not only does it provide an opportunity to view and edit your photos on a larger screen, but it also allows you to free up space on your camera's memory card.

There are two common ways to transfer photos from your EOS camera to your computer: via USB cable or by using a memory card reader. Using a USB cable, connect your camera to your computer and turn it on. Your computer should recognize the camera and automatically launch the appropriate software. Follow the prompts to access and transfer your photos.

Alternatively, you can use a memory card reader that connects directly to your computer. Remove the memory card from your camera and insert it into the card reader. Your computer should recognize the card and prompt you to transfer your photos. This method is especially useful if you have multiple memory cards or prefer not to use your camera's battery to transfer photos.

Before transferring your photos, it's essential to organize them in your camera. Create a folder or select a naming convention that will make it easy to find and sort your photos once they're on your computer. This step will save you time later and prevent frustration.

Once your photos are on your computer, you can edit, share, and back them up as needed. If you use editing software, make sure to save a copy of your original photos to avoid accidentally overwriting important files. Additionally, consider backing up your photos to an external hard drive or cloud storage service to ensure they are safe and accessible in case of a computer failure or loss.

In conclusion, transferring photos from your Canon EOS camera to your computer is a straightforward process that can be done in two main ways: via USB cable or memory card reader. Organizing your photos in-camera and backing them up regularly is essential for a successful photography workflow. With these tips, you'll be able to transfer and manage your photos with ease.

What is the battery life of eos cameras?

The battery life of EOS cameras varies depending on the model and usage. Generally, EOS cameras have several options for batteries, including lithium-ion, rechargeable, and alkaline. Most EOS cameras come with a rechargeable lithium-ion battery that offers longer battery life than alkaline batteries. The battery life of an EOS camera is measured in shots per charge.

For example, the EOS 5D Mark IV comes with an LP-E6N battery that offers up to 900 shots per charge. On the other hand, the EOS Rebel T7 comes with an LP-E10 battery that offers up to 500 shots per charge. The EOS R5, Canon's newest DSLR camera, comes with an LP-E6NH battery that offers up to 490 shots per charge. The battery life of an EOS camera can also be affected by factors such as temperature, usage, and settings.

Using the viewfinder instead of the LCD screen can help conserve battery life. This is because the viewfinder doesn't require backlighting like the LCD screen does. Some EOS cameras also offer power-saving modes that automatically turn off the camera if it's not in use for a certain period of time. This can help prolong battery life.

It's also worth noting that shooting video can affect battery life more than shooting photos. This is because video recording requires the camera to continuously process data and use more power. Some EOS cameras have a video power save mode that helps reduce battery consumption during video recording.

Overall, the battery life of EOS cameras is quite good, and most users should be able to get through a full day of shooting without needing to recharge. However, it's always a good idea to carry a spare battery or a battery grip with extra batteries if you plan on shooting for an extended period. Additionally, keeping the camera and battery in a cool, dry place can help extend battery life.

What accessories are available for eos cameras?

EOS cameras from Canon are among the most popular DSLR cameras on the market, loved for their advanced features, stunning image quality, and compatibility with a wide array of accessories. There are many accessories that you can get for your EOS camera to enhance its performance and functionality, and in this article, we will take a closer look at some of the most popular ones.

1. Lenses: Lenses are perhaps the most important accessory for any EOS camera owner, as they determine the quality of the images that the camera produces. Canon offers a wide range of lenses, from ultra-wide-angle to super-telephoto, which cater to different photography needs. Third-party lens manufacturers such as Sigma, Tamron, and Tokina also make lenses that are compatible with EOS cameras.

2. Tripods: A tripod is an essential accessory for any photographer, as it provides a stable base for the camera and eliminates camera shake. Tripods come in various sizes and types, from lightweight travel tripods to heavy-duty studio tripods, and with features such as ball heads and quick-release plates.

3. External Flash Units: Although EOS cameras come with an inbuilt flash, an external flash unit is a better option for more advanced flash photography. They provide more power, better coverage, and more control over the direction and intensity of the flash. Canon offers several external flash units with features such as ETTL (evaluate-through-the-lens) metering and bounce flash.

4. Camera Bags: Camera bags are an essential accessory for anyone who carries their EOS camera and accessories around. They protect the equipment from dust, scratches, and impact, and come in various sizes and styles to cater to different needs. Options range from simple camera cases to backpacks and shoulder bags.

5. Remote Shutter Release: A remote shutter release allows you to trigger the shutter of your camera without touching it, which reduces the risk of camera shake and allows for more precise timing. Canon offers wired and wireless remote shutter release options that are compatible with EOS cameras.

6. Battery Grips: Battery grips are accessories that attach to the bottom of the camera and provide additional battery power, as well as more comfortable handling for vertical shooting. They typically come with extra controls such as shutter release buttons, and can be useful for photographers who shoot for long periods.

In conclusion, there are many accessories available for EOS cameras that can enhance their performance and functionality. From lenses and tripods to external flash units and camera bags, there is something for every photography need. To get the most out of your EOS camera, consider investing in some of these accessories, and take your photography to the next level.

How do I clean my eos camera and lenses?

Keeping your EOS camera and lenses clean is an essential part of ensuring that your equipment stays in pristine condition, producing sharp and high-quality images. Over time, dust, fingerprints, and other debris may accumulate on your camera and lenses, potentially causing damage or affecting your image quality. Proper cleaning of your EOS camera and lenses is an easy and straightforward process that does not require any specialized equipment.

To start, it is important to avoid using any harsh or abrasive cleaning materials. Anything that could scratch the surface of your camera or lenses should be avoided. Instead, use a soft microfiber cloth or lens cleaning paper to gently remove any dust or fingerprints. Avoid using your breath or any chemicals like glass cleaner on your camera and lenses, as they can damage the coating or leave residue.

When cleaning the camera body, start by removing any dirt or debris from the outside with a brush or a dry microfiber cloth. Then, use a slightly damp cloth to gently wipe down the camera's surface. Pay extra attention to the buttons and dials, making sure to clean any small crevices thoroughly. Avoid applying too much pressure when cleaning, as you could accidentally press a button or damage the camera's surface.

When cleaning camera lenses, start by using a blower brush to remove any large particles, such as dust or sand. Be gentle when using the brush, as you don't want to scratch the lens. Then, use a soft lens cleaning cloth or paper to wipe the lens's surface. Begin at the center of the lens and gradually work outwards in a circular motion, being careful not to touch the rear of the lens. Repeat this process until the lens is clean and free of any smudges.

Finally, it is important to store your EOS camera and lenses correctly to keep them clean and free of dirt and debris. Keep your camera and lenses in a clean and dry place when not in use, ideally in a protective case or bag. You can also use a lens cap or body cap to safeguard your camera and lenses from debris when they're not in use.

Keeping your EOS camera and lenses clean is essential for maintaining the quality of your images and ensuring that your equipment lasts longer. By following these simple cleaning techniques, you can keep your camera gear in pristine condition and always ready for your next shoot. Remember to be gentle when cleaning, and always store your equipment safely to prevent damage.

Are eos cameras weather-sealed for outdoor use?

Canon EOS cameras have been known to be reliable and versatile, especially for outdoor photography. And while they are not all explicitly labeled as weather-sealed, many of them do come with weather-resistance features that make them ideal for rough and tough outdoor use.

For instance, the Canon EOS 6D Mark II, a popular full-frame camera, boasts an advanced sealing design that effectively protects it from water and dust. This camera comes with a dust- and moisture-resistant construction that ensures the body and buttons stay safe and functional even in inclement weather conditions.

Another popular option is the EOS R6, which also features an advanced weather-sealing design that keeps water, dust, and other pollutants out of the camera's internal components. Additionally, this camera is equipped with a built-in sensor cleaning system that removes dust and debris from the sensor, ensuring top-quality images even in harsh outdoor environments.

Other models such as the EOS 5D Mark IV and EOS-1DX Mark II also feature robust weather-sealing constructions that protect them from outdoor elements. These cameras come with rubber seals and anti-dust systems that make them resistant to moisture, dust, and even extreme temperature changes.

However, while many Canon EOS cameras feature some form of weather-sealing construction, it is important to note that they are not entirely waterproof. It is recommended that photographers always exercise caution when using their cameras in wet or humid conditions to avoid damaging its internal components.

In conclusion, while not all Canon EOS cameras are explicitly labeled as weather-sealed, many of them come with advanced weather-resistant features that allow for worry-free outdoor use. From dust and moisture seals to anti-dust systems and built-in sensor cleaning, these cameras have much to offer for outdoor photography enthusiasts who want to capture stunning images without worrying about the elements.
